HF is the leading cause of hospitalization among older adults and Medicare beneficiaries with HF have the highest readmission rate of any condition. It's estimated that nearly half of these hospitalizations can be avoided by optimizing outpatient therapy. Retrospective research has indicated that patients with Type 2 Diabetes had an adherence rate of 62-64% to their insulin treatment. Another study involving 144 adults revealed that 59% forgot to take their insulin, with 46% reporting non-adherence. Acute care costs and outpatient costs have been found to be significantly lower for adherent patients. Hospitalists often encounter patients with opioid use disorder (OUD) but may lack the knowledge to assess patients with suspected OUD, manage withdrawal, initiate treatment in the hospital, or link patients to care in the outpatient setting. Hospitalists and other hospital-based clinicians require the knowledge and strategies to competently treat, fluently facilitate patient-centered conversations about treatment and support care transition plans and safe discharges. In partnership with ORN, the Society of Hospital Medicine developed tools to assist hospitalist-led teams in the implementation of interventions to improve the care of hospitalized patients with OUD with the use of FDA-approved medications. Postural Drainage: an old but still very useful way to mobilize thick, retained secretions. Add Percussion to that and you have a very effective mucus clearance therapy that spreads along professional therapists from Respiratory to Physical therapists. #FlashbackFriday! Ambulatory TB patients were treated with special racks designed for postural drainage. This therapy was implemented several times a day with the patient coughing up infected sputum, ostensibly deposited in the sanitary basin supplied.
